The 1881 Census reveals a detailed snapshot of households in England, Wales and Scotland. The census was taken on April 3rd and the total population was recorded as 29,707,207.

In the 1881 Census, the household of Samuel Prynn, born in 1811 in Menheniot, Cornwall, consisted of 3 members. Samuel was the head of the household, married to Sarah Prynn, born in 1819 in Liskeard, Cornwall, England. They had 1 child; Samuel, born 1857 in Liskeard, Cornwall, England.
